Moss Agate Sphere

Moss Agate Sphere

The Moss Agate Sphere is a polished stone piece that highlights the branching, moss‑like inclusions that give this agate its name. Formed from silica with mineral inclusions that create organic, landscape‑like patterns, each sphere offers a unique view of natural variation and structure. Its rounded shape makes it easy to examine from every angle, making it well suited for geology students, collectors, and anyone curious about how minerals record environmental conditions during formation.
